The state is divided into nine agricultural statistics districts to make data comparison easier. An agricultural statistics district is a contiguous group of counties having relatively similar agricultural characteristics. Each district has within itself more homogeneous agriculture than the state as a whole. They are numbered from north to south and west to east.
